Pasta Primavera
7 Smartpoints on Weight Watchers
*I used green beans and sugar snap peas when I made the version pictured. I preferred a little less veggies, next time I will leave out the beans as I did in the recipe below.
Steps
- 1
Preheat oven to 450 F;
Line baking sheet with aluminum foil - 2
Cook pasta according to instructions, add sugar snap peas 3 minutes before finished. Drain
- 3
Mix all other veggies (squash, carrots, bell peppers and broccoli) with 2 tsp olive oil, salt, pepper, lemon juice, and Italian seasoning. Place on prepared baking sheet and roast until tender ~15min.
- 4
Saute onion in remaining oil until tender in a large skillet
. - 5
Add pasta, basil, parsley and balsamic vinegar. Mix and cook until heated through, ~3-5 min.
- 6
In a large bowl mix roasted veggies with pasta mixture and sprinkle with Parmesan cheese.
